1. Markup vs. Margin: Get It Right

Using markup instead of margin can throw off your pricing big time. If your material costs $1 and you mark it up 50%, you might think you’re making 50% profit at $1.50, but you’re only getting 33%. Always use margin to make sure your pricing is accurate. A markup vs. margin chart can be a lifesaver here.

2. Pay Yourself Right: Twice is Nice

As the owner of an HVAC business, make sure you’re getting paid twice—once for your work and once as the owner. This way, when you hire others to do your current job, the business is already set up to cover those costs and stay profitable. New businesses often undercut prices because they only pay themselves once, which isn’t sustainable as you grow.

3. Don’t Be a One-Person Show

Trying to run the whole show by yourself can lead to mistakes, lost money, and missed opportunities. When you try to juggle everything—managing, marketing, and doing the actual work—you end up spreading yourself too thin. Focus on what you do best and get help with the rest to avoid costly mishaps.

4. Manage Your Time, Not Just Your Jobs

In the HVAC world, it’s easy to feel productive by staying hands-on. But to grow your business, you need to manage your time effectively. Think of your business as a time management service. The key is to accurately estimate how long jobs will take and make sure your team sticks to those timelines. You’re not just selling HVAC services—you’re selling your time and expertise.
